Oligopolistic control of the food system: control of top firms by sector - u. s. Beef packaging : 85% [tyson, cargill, swift &co, nat. Grain trade: 90% [ adm, bunge, cargill] Pork processing:66% [smithfield, tyson, cargill, swift ] Food retailing : 48% [walmart, albertsons, kroger, safewy , ahold] (hendrickson, 2007) Harper wants the wheat board to pull out of beef packing its only controlled by 4 firms. 3 firms have ~ 55% of control: conglomerate. With free trade a lot of small processors shut down. Lower prices, kill competition, then jack up prices. Group of companies under unified control producing goods and services in unrelated sectors of activity". P&g and general foods in coffe market; delmonte, heinz and pillsbury in canada.
